HISTORIC DOWNTOWN TOUR
|
Roanoke was founded in 1832. For many years, the downtown area was the heart of the community. Downtown Roanoke has been an eyewitness to much of what makes up our revered past. It was a place where people could shop, eat, and see friends from the surrounding communities. The area was lined with stores, theatres, hotels, car dealerships, banks, a pool hall, cafes, a bowling alley, and even a Dairy Queen. One trip downtown could provide you with all the things you needed; there was little need to travel far from home.
The most popular spectacles hosted by the downtown area have been a multitude of parades that have marched through Main Street over the years. These parades have honored events ranging from soldiers leaving for World War I to Franklin Roosevelt’s New Deal and from the arrival of the circus to the celebration of high school homecomings. Perhaps the most popular parade occurred in late fall and signaled the start of the Christmas shopping season for the downtown stores. |
